## Contributions
Svetha Venkatesh has made significant contributions to computer science, particularly in pattern recognition and machine learning. Her work has been recognized through her election as a Fellow of the Australian Academy of Science in 2021 and her inclusion on the Victorian Honour Roll of Women in 2018. She has also received the Australian Laureate Fellowship in 2017, which highlights her leadership and impact in the field. ### Early Life and Education
Svetha Venkatesh was born in India and later became a citizen of Australia. She earned her Doctor of Philosophy from the University of Western Australia in 1990 under the supervision of Robyn Anne Owens.
